在日常生活和工作中,會經常玩游戲,在網絡游戲的時候,游戲人物主角都可以到商店里買武器,在VB中也可以做出這樣的武器商店游戲窗口,選擇不同的武器,每個武器的價值不同。如何做呢,參考以下幾個步驟就可以做一個簡單的武器商店窗口了。
 在桌面上,雙擊程序,打開VB編程軟件,在左邊工具欄上,單擊【Image】按鈕,在Form1窗口上繪制出如圖所示的大小,在其Picture屬性值中,加載一副武器圖,如下圖所示。
 接著,選取了一張有兩把手槍的圖,然后在左邊工具欄上,單擊【Label】按鈕,在Form1窗口上繪制標簽,并將其Caption改名為武器商店,如下圖所示。
 然后,在左邊程序的工具欄上,單擊【ListBox】按鈕,在Form1窗口上繪制出列表框,并將其List屬性里加入數據,如圖所示,這里你也可以根據自己的喜好自己寫,如下圖所示。
 接著,在左邊程序的工具欄上,單擊【Label】按鈕,在Form1窗口上繪制出兩個標簽,一個是武器價格,另一個其Caption屬性值清空,表示剛開沒有價格,如下圖所示。
 然后,在窗口做好后,就要在代碼窗口中輸入代碼了,如下:
Private Sub List1_Click()
Select Case List1.ListIndex
Case 0
Label3.Caption = "400元"
Case 1
Label3.Caption = "800元"
Case 2
Label3.Caption = "1600元"
Case 3
Label3.Caption = "3000元"
End Select
End Sub
這是選擇開關語句,項目多其分支也跟著多,如下圖所示。
 最后,在代碼輸入好后,鼠標左鍵單擊【運行】按鈕,效果如圖所示,可以在武器列表中選擇不同的武器,其價格就會不一樣。這樣,簡單的武器商店就做好了,如下圖所示。
 0 篇文章
如果覺得我的文章對您有用,請隨意打賞。你的支持將鼓勵我繼續創作!